About Telecommunications and Broadcast Law in Loznica, Serbia

Telecommunications and Broadcast Law in Loznica, Serbia governs the regulations and guidelines related to communication systems, networks, and broadcasting services. It covers a wide range of issues such as licensing, spectrum allocation, content regulation, competition, and consumer protection. This field is crucial for ensuring that communication services are provided in a fair, efficient, and reliable manner.

Local Laws Overview

In Loznica, Serbia, the key aspects of Telecommunications and Broadcast Law include regulations set forth by the Regulatory Agency for Electronic Communications and Postal Services (RATEL). This agency oversees the licensing of communication services, spectrum management, consumer protection, and competition in the telecommunications market. It is essential to comply with these regulations to operate legally in the industry and avoid potential penalties.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What are the requirements for obtaining a telecommunications license in Loznica, Serbia?

In Loznica, Serbia, obtaining a telecommunications license requires compliance with the regulations set forth by the Regulatory Agency for Electronic Communications and Postal Services (RATEL). Applicants must meet certain criteria, such as technical capabilities, financial stability, and compliance with local laws.

2. How are spectrum licenses allocated in Loznica, Serbia?

Spectrum licenses in Loznica, Serbia are allocated through auctions organized by RATEL. Companies interested in acquiring spectrum must participate in the auction process and comply with the regulations set forth by the agency.

3. What are the content regulations for broadcasters in Loznica, Serbia?

Broadcasters in Loznica, Serbia must comply with content regulations that prohibit hate speech, incitement to violence, and other offensive material. These regulations are enforced by RATEL to ensure that broadcasting services adhere to ethical standards.

4. How can I file a consumer complaint against a telecommunications provider in Loznica, Serbia?

Consumers in Loznica, Serbia can file complaints against a telecommunications provider with RATEL. The agency investigates complaints regarding service quality, billing issues, and other grievances to ensure that consumers' rights are protected.

5. What are the penalties for non-compliance with telecommunications regulations in Loznica, Serbia?

Non-compliance with telecommunications regulations in Loznica, Serbia can result in fines, license revocation, or other sanctions imposed by RATEL. It is essential for companies operating in the telecommunications industry to adhere to the regulations to avoid legal consequences.

6. Are there specific regulations for internet service providers in Loznica, Serbia?

Internet service providers in Loznica, Serbia are subject to regulations set forth by RATEL, which govern issues such as data protection, net neutrality, and service quality. These regulations aim to ensure fair competition and consumer protection in the digital communications sector.
